Looking for a quick, flavorful meal that everyone will love? Try these Korean BBQ Chicken Bowls with Gochujang Cream Sauce! This delicious dish features marinated chicken paired with a creamy, spicy sauce that elevates each bite. Ready in just 45 minutes, it’s perfect for busy weeknights or family gatherings.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ups cooked rice
  • 1 lb chicken breast, sliced
  • 1 tablespoon soy sauce
  • 1 tablespoon sesame oil
  • 1 tablespoon gochujang
  • 1/2 cup heavy cream (or coconut cream)
  • 1 tablespoon honey
  • 1 cup mixed vegetables (bell peppers, carrots, broccoli)
  • 2 green onions, chopped
  • Sesame seeds for garnish

Instructions

  1. Marinate the chicken by combining it with soy sauce and sesame oil in a bowl. Let it sit for about 30 minutes.
  2. Cook the marinated chicken in a pan over medium heat for about 5-7 minutes until fully cooked.
  3. In another bowl, mix gochujang, heavy cream (or coconut cream), and honey until blended.
  4. Stir-fry mixed vegetables in the same pan as the chicken until tender, around 5 minutes.
  5. Assemble bowls by placing rice at the bottom and topping it with chicken and vegetables. Drizzle with gochujang cream sauce.
  6. Garnish with chopped green onions and sesame seeds before serving.
